Output 28ac8d0e528015a112c85ff270e162e38af602b488f817952bb1636bb40e18cf:0

value
317618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 630e6f4840e5287ab12d2df59b456bd569fb55f9 OP_EQUAL
address
3Ain7UWyPFZXNTFor4maEXBfr4PqA4yZqS
transaction
28ac8d0e528015a112c85ff270e162e38af602b488f817952bb1636bb40e18cf
spent
true